Step 1: Assess Your Financial Situation
I think assessing your current financial situation is essential before creating a budget. Please look at your income, expenses, debts, and savings. This will give you an accurate picture of where your money is coming from and where it’s going.
Step 2: Set Financial Goals
Once you clearly understand your financial situation, it’s time to set some goals. Whether you want to save for a down payment on a house, pay off your credit card debt, or build an emergency fund, setting specific financial goals will help you stay focused and motivated.
Step 3: Find the Right Personal Budget Template
Countless personal budget templates are available online, but finding the right one for your needs is crucial. Look for a user-friendly, customizable template that suits your specific financial goals and needs.
Step 4: Track Your Income and Expenses
Now that you have your budget template, it’s time to track your income and expenses. Please be careful about recording every source of income and every expense, no matter how small. This will give you a clear picture of your spending habits and help you identify areas where you can cut back.
Step 5: Categorize Your Expenses
Once you have a clear record of your income and expenses, it’s time to categorize them. Common expense categories include housing, transportation, food, entertainment, and debt payments. Organizing your expenses will help you see where your money is going and identify areas where you can make adjustments.
Step 6: Set Realistic Budget Limits
Based on your income, expenses, and financial goals, it’s time to set realistic budget limits for each category. Be honest about what you can afford, and leave some room for unexpected expenses or savings.
Step 7: Monitor and Adjust Your Budget
A personal budget is not set in stone. It’s essential to monitor your budget and regularly adjust as needed. If you must consistently spend more money in specific categories, you may need to reevaluate your budget limits or find ways to cut back on other areas.
Step 8: Use Tools and Apps to Simplify the Process
There are many tools and apps available that can help simplify the process of creating and managing your budget. From expense-tracking apps to automatic bill payment services, leveraging technology can make staying on top of your finances more manageable.
Step 9: Review and Reflect on Your Progress
Regularly reviewing and reflecting on your progress is integral to managing your money. Take the time to celebrate your achievements and identify areas where you can improve. This will help you stay motivated and committed to your financial goals.
Step 10: Seek Professional Help if Needed
If you find managing your budget overwhelming or struggling to meet your financial goals, feel free to seek professional help. Financial advisors and credit counselors can provide valuable guidance and support to help you get back on track.

Creating a personal budget template starts with identifying your sources of income and categorizing your expenses. This includes fixed costs such as rent, bills, loan payments and variable expenses like groceries, dining out, and entertainment. It is essential to be thorough and detailed in this process to ensure accuracy and reliability.
Once you have listed all your income and expenses, you can input the amounts into the budget template. The template then calculates your total income, total costs, and the difference between the two. This difference is known as your savings or deficit. A positive number indicates saving money, while a negative number suggests spending more than you earn.
